Output 74958d6ece6ccdfa83e9083325b4f3eab9da45d4a76eb1c288eb82ad2808a395:0

value
265300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e8d93f873d021a46ad5433b420b080ae9cdc206 OP_EQUAL
address
37PmRT3SS61hYCQjsgSGWF979jJyGFU6b4
transaction
74958d6ece6ccdfa83e9083325b4f3eab9da45d4a76eb1c288eb82ad2808a395
confirmations
170496
spent
true